>    so now is the question, how to make the auto completion in mc really
> work ? i don't want to change the window manager's alt+tab behavior, is it
> possible to redefine the hot key for bash completion in mc ? say,
> control+tab for
> bash completion.

try: <Esc> + <tab>, I guess it's not possible to redefine these keys
without recompilation.
